Ddot · 05/10/2021 10:21

I dont like to see the bottom of the bed (divan) its ugly have valence sheets gone out of fashion? Legs ok box yuck. Short curtains always look like student accommodation to me but each to their own. You can get a good look from cheap curtains by getting a wider fit (lots of gathering) I find the main light is often overlooked, dont scrimp on that part it makes a room. If your wanting to add colour think of the mood you want, calm or sexy. Using a colour from the adjacent room works well eg stairs are grey with blue accents then use blue with grey and yellow accents. Don't over do the painted walls it's a bedroom not a rubix cube. Having said all that, have fun take inspiration then put a bit of you into it.
